Kathmandu – In the final match of the ICC Cricket World Cup League 2 series involving Nepal, the USA, and Scotland, Nepal defeated the USA by a wide margin of 122 runs.

After losing the toss, Nepal batted first and scored 317 runs for the loss of 8 wickets in the allotted 50 overs. Chasing a target of 318 runs, the USA was all out for 195 runs in 41.2 overs.

For the USA, Saurabh Netravalkar scored 56, Nosthush Kenjige 29, Shayan Jahangir 27, Shehan Jayasuriya 26, Saiteja Mukkamalla 22, Milind Kumar 12, and Saurabh Netravalkar 10 runs.

In bowling, Nepal’s Sandeep Lamichhane took 3 wickets, while Dipendra Singh Airee, Lalit Rajbanshi, and Gulshan Jha took 2 wickets each, and Sompal Kami took one wicket.

For Nepal, Ishan Pandey and Dipendra Singh Airee played impressive half-century innings. Ishan scored 84 runs off 83 balls with the help of 8 fours and 1 six. He shared a century partnership of 110 runs for the third wicket with captain Rohit Paudel. Pandey hit 8 fours and 1 six in his innings.

Similarly, Paudel was dismissed for 46 runs, hitting 2 fours and 1 six. Openers Kushal Bhurtel and Aasif Sheikh shared a 69-run partnership for the first wicket. Bhurtel was out for 29 runs off 39 balls, hitting 5 fours, while Aasif Sheikh scored 43 runs off 57 balls with 6 fours.

For Nepal, Dipendra Singh Airee played another explosive half-century innings. Airee scored 59 runs off 36 balls, hitting 4 fours and 4 sixes, before being run out. Besides him, Gulshan Jha scored 15 runs, and Arif Sheikh remained unbeaten on 18 runs.
